> A sockops prog reading skops->rtt_min never checks the sk type: on the
> tcp_conn_request() path sock_ops->sk is a request_sock (non-full), and the
> ctx rewrite casts it to a tcp_sock (full) and reads rtt_min past the end of
> the request_sock, returning dirty adjacent memory.
>
> SEC("sockops")
> int prog(struct bpf_sock_ops *skops)
> {
> switch (skops->op) {
> case BPF_SOCK_OPS_RWND_INIT:
> leak = skops->rtt_min; /* reads the request_sock OOB */
> ...
> }
> }
>
> For instance one such read returned rtt_min=0xffff8881, the high half of a
> leaked kernel pointer.
>
> Guarding that cast is exactly what SOCK_OPS_GET_FIELD() does -- it checks
> is_locked_tcp_sock and returns 0 when sock_ops->sk is not a locked full
> socket. Every other tcp_sock field in sock_ops goes through it; rtt_min is
> the only one open-coded, so it skips the check.
>
> Read rtt_min through SOCK_OPS_GET_FIELD() too. rtt_min is a bit special:
> it is a struct minmax and we only want the current min, so pass
> rtt_min.s[0].v. That is equivalent to the old hand-computed offset
>
> offsetof(struct tcp_sock, rtt_min) + sizeof_field(struct minmax_sample, t)
>
> (s[0] sits at rtt_min + 0 and .v at + sizeof(.t), i.e. what minmax_get()
> returns), so the loaded field is unchanged and only the full-sock guard is
> added. The two BUILD_BUG_ON()s that protected the hand-computed offset
> are no longer needed.
